The biggest thing to consider when considering combining feeding - be that breastfeeding or bottle feeding - with slings or carriers is how old is your baby?  Below 6 months feeding in a sling or carrier will not be hands free nor brain free.  We can use a sling as support for your back or as portable breastfeeding pillow but we can not safely achieve hands free feeding.  This might be different after 6 months but even then we need to be paying attention to baby's airways


The reason for this are slings are only hands free and safe when baby is high and tight, and in order to feed we have to loosen the sling and lower it ... which means any feeding in slings is inherently risky and we need to ensure we are able to mitigate those risks.


Here I demonstrate feeding and talk through safety for 3 different carriers and show variations for keeping a baby below 6 months old safe and then show how this could look different once baby is older than 6 months.
